SAP ABAP Class CL_HRPA_BP_INTEGRATION (Business Partner Integration)
Hierarchy
SAP_HRRXX (Software Component) Sub component SAP_HRRXX of SAP_HR
   PA-PA-XX (Application Component) General
     PBAS_SERVICE (Package) HR Master Data: Service Functions
Properties
Class CL_HRPA_BP_INTEGRATION  
Short Description Business Partner Integration    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package PBAS_SERVICE   HR Master Data: Service Functions 
Created 20061117   SAP 
Last change 20131127   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_HRPA_BP_INTEGRATION has no forward declaration.
Interfaces
Class CL_HRPA_BP_INTEGRATION has no interface implemented.
Friends
Class CL_HRPA_BP_INTEGRATION has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 A_PSOPER Static Attribute Private Type reference (TYPE) PSOPER_TAB Table Type for PSOPER Structure 20061122
Methods
# Method Level Visibility Method type Description Created on
1 ACTIVATE_BP_INTEGRATION Static method Public Method Switch on Business Partner Integration 20061117
2 CHECK_BP_INTEGRATION_NECESSARY Static method Public Method Check Necessity of BP Integration 20110701
3 DEACTIVATE_BP_INTEGRATION Static method Public Method Switch off Business Partner Integration 20061117
4 ON_DATA_FLUSH_COMPLETED Static method Public Event handling method Trigger Integration to Business Partner (from NITF) 20061117
5 SET_PSOPER_FOR_BP_INT Static method Public Method Temporary Save of PSOPER 20061122
6 TRIGGER_INTEGRATION Static method Public Method Trigger Integration to BP (Special Case in OITF => PC_UI) 20061123
Events
Class CL_HRPA_BP_INTEGRATION has no event.
Types
Class CL_HRPA_BP_INTEGRATION has no local type.
Method Signatures

Method ACTIVATE_BP_INTEGRATION Signature

Method ACTIVATE_BP_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no parameter.
Method ACTIVATE_BP_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no exception.

Method CHECK_BP_INTEGRATION_NECESSARY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_BP_INTE_NECESSARY Call by reference Type reference (TYPE) BOOLE_D Notwendigkeit BP-Integration ('X' = BP-Integration rufen) 20110701
2 Importing IT_PSOPER_TAB Call by reference Type reference (TYPE) PSOPER_TAB Tabellentyp zur Stuktur PSOPER 20110701

Method CHECK_BP_INTEGRATION_NECESSARY on class CL_HRPA_BP_INTEGRATION has no exception.

Method DEACTIVATE_BP_INTEGRATION Signature

Method DEACTIVATE_BP_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no parameter.
Method DEACTIVATE_BP_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no exception.

Method ON_DATA_FLUSH_COMPLETED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ing OPERATIONS_TAB Call by reference Attribute reference (LIKE) 20121130

Method ON_DATA_FLUSH_COMPLETED on class CL_HRPA_BP_INTEGRATION has no exception.

Method SET_PSOPER_FOR_BP_INT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ing PSOPER Value transfer Type reference (TYPE) PSOPER 20061122

Method SET_PSOPER_FOR_BP_INT on class CL_HRPA_BP_INTEGRATION has no exception.

Method TRIGGER_INTEGRATION Signature

Method TRIGGER_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no parameter.
Method TRIGGER_INTEGRATION on class CL_HRPA_BP_INTEGRATION has no exception.
History
Last changed by/on SAP  20131127 
SAP Release Created in 600